2006 Renault Espace vs. 2007 Suzuki Grand Vitara
To start off, 2007 Suzuki Grand Vitara is newer by 1 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2006 Renault Espace.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2006 Renault Espace would be higher. At 3,498 cc (6 cylinders), 2006 Renault Espace is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 Renault Espace (238 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 67 more horse power than 2007 Suzuki Grand Vitara. (171 HP @ 3300 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2006 Renault Espace should accelerate faster than 2007 Suzuki Grand Vitara.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2006 Renault Espace weights approximately 155 kg more than 2007 Suzuki Grand Vitara.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Because 2007 Suzuki Grand Vitara is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2006 Renault Espace.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2007 Suzuki Grand Vitara will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2006 Renault Espace (330 Nm @ 3600 RPM) has 99 more torque (in Nm) than 2007 Suzuki Grand Vitara. (231 Nm @ 3300 RPM). This means 2006 Renault Espace will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2007 Suzuki Grand Vitara. 2006 Renault Espace has automatic transmission and 2007 Suzuki Grand Vitara has manual transmission. 2007 Suzuki Grand Vitara will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2006 Renault Espace will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
Compare all specifications:
2006 Renault Espace | 2007 Suzuki Grand Vitara | |
Make | Renault | Suzuki |
Model | Espace | Grand Vitara |
Year Released | 2006 | 2007 |
Body Type | Minivan | SUV |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 3498 cc | 2736 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| V |
Valves per Cylinder | 4 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 238 HP | 171 HP |
Engine RPM | 6000 RPM | 3300 RPM |
Torque | 330 Nm | 231 Nm |
Torque RPM | 3600 RPM | 3300 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 95.5 mm | 88.1 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 81.4 mm | 75 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 10.3:1 | 9.5:1 |
Fuel Type | Gasoline - Premium | Gasoline |
Acceleration 0-100mph | 8.1 seconds | 10.5 seconds |
Drive Type | Front | 4WD |
Transmission Type | Automatic | Manual |
Number of Doors | 5 doors | 4 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1845 kg | 1690 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4670 mm | 4710 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1900 mm | 1790 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1700 mm | 1750 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2810 mm | 2810 mm |
Fuel Consumption Overall | 12.4 L/100km | 10.8 L/100km |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 83 L | 66 L |
